Identification Of Haemaphysalis Flava And Molecular Cloning, Differential Expression Pattern Of 4D8 Gene

Objective:Ticks feed on blood, which seriously hazards the health of human and domestic animal directly or indirectly.In this paper, we mainly focus on the research of Haemaphysalis flava to explore the full-length sequence of 4D8 gene, and examine the mRNA expression level of 4D8 gene at different stages and in different tissues of H. flava, for providing a theoretical basis about a universal vaccine development.Methods:1. The morphology characteristics of these ticks were observed by stereo-microscope. The COX1 and ITS1 genes of ticks were amplified, cloned and sequenced 2. Primes based on the sequence alignment of 4D8 among Haemaphysalis were designed for the PCR amplification of 4D8 Open Reading Frame (ORF) of H. flava; RACE Primes based on 4D8 ORF sequence were designed for the PCR amplification of the full-length sequence of 4D8.3. The standard curve of objective gene and house-keeping genes were established by using diluted template DNA samples for 1,5,25,125,625 times. Under the optimal conditions, the 4D8 gene expression levels at different stages and in different tissues of H. flava were detected by using relative quantitative RT-PCR. Results:The results of morphology and molecular biology show that the ticks are Haemaphysalis flava,and the distribution and the range of host of the tick is much broader than has been recorded.The full-length sequence of 4D8 is 1318bp, and contains an ORF of 540bp.The ORF sequences is relatively conservative between different species. The expression levels of 4D8 gene were detected in different stages. The results showed that the expression levels of the gene in the female ticks increased with their growth phase, and the expression levels of Subolesin was higher in engorgement female adult tick than in engorgement male adult tick. The results of 4D8 gene expression levels in different tissues showed that the expression levels of Subolesin was higher in blood feeding adult tick than in engorgement adult tick.
